Description

The London Borough of Hillingdon intends to replace the existing Communal Lighting system at Merrifield House, Burns Close, Hayes -The block is a Care Home across two floors. The lighting system manufacturer should be Commulite Ltd or equally approved The new Communal Lighting System works will broadly comprise of the installation of 180 LED (Light Emitting Diode) luminaries supplied from 7 Control Panels with 7 local test positions. The following drawings in Appendix 1 shown the proposed locations of the control panels and luminaires and are to be read in conjunction with the specification: Merrifield's x 2 Drawings It includes; but not limited to the design, supply, and installation, commissioning and hand-over of a complete Communal Lighting System with integrated emergency lighting. It includes the provision of O&M Manuals and training to Hillingdon Housing Service (HHS) representative in charge of the block. The Installer is expected to provide his rates for the entire Schedule of Works (SOW) listed even if the work is to be performed by a sub-Installer or specialist Contractor. It is the Tenderer's responsibility to obtain the required rates from specialist sub-Contractors to complete the pricing schedule.
